unityofsaints Posted April 8, 2020 Share Posted April 8, 2020 Not to be pedantic but I thought all 2D scores have to show the correct CPU MHz? If this rule has been abandoned then so be it but would be good to know one way or another because on some platforms it's harder to get the screenshot than run the bench. Crew Leeghoofd Posted April 8, 2020 Crew Share Posted April 8, 2020 I'll add the other screenie with slow mode disabled when I'm back home. To be honest I'm very leanient on the MHz as long as the user reports the correct frequency in the submission we can check if the score matches the listed speeds. Ofcourse what we want to avoid is in the LLC compos where people start to downclock to raise efficiency.
